"Kodama’s Ramen Shop" is a poignant short story written by acclaimed author Ellen Oh. It is a work frequently studied for its deep exploration of intergenerational conflict, cultural identity, and the process of grieving within a family. The story focuses on the strained relationship between a Korean-descendant teenager named Jessie and her Japanese grandmother, Obaasan.
